The Global DNA/RNA Extraction Kit Market was valued at USD 2.3 billion in 2023 and is expected to surpass USD 4.8 billion by 2031, growing at a CAGR of 9.6% during the forecast period from 2023 to 2031. The increasing demand for molecular diagnostics, advancements in genomic research, and the growing adoption of automation in laboratory processes are key factors driving the market. DNA/RNA extraction kits play a critical role in various applications, including clinical diagnostics, forensic analysis, and research in biotechnology and pharmaceuticals.

Market Drivers

1. Rising Demand for Molecular Diagnostics

With the increasing prevalence of infectious diseases, genetic disorders, and cancer, molecular diagnostics has gained significant traction. DNA/RNA extraction is a crucial step in molecular testing, thereby fueling the demand for efficient and high-throughput extraction kits.

2. Growth in Genomic Research and Biotechnology

The rapid expansion of genomic research, fueled by initiatives such as the Human Genome Project and advancements in next-generation sequencing (NGS), has increased the need for high-quality nucleic acid extraction kits.

3. Adoption of Automated and High-Throughput Solutions

Laboratories worldwide are moving towards automation to enhance efficiency, minimize errors, and improve workflow in sample preparation. This has led to a surge in demand for automated DNA/RNA extraction kits.

Market Restraints

1. High Cost of Automated Extraction Kits

Automated extraction systems are associated with high capital costs, which can be a barrier for small and mid-sized laboratories. The cost of reagents and maintenance further adds to the financial burden.

2. Stringent Regulatory Compliance

The regulatory landscape governing nucleic acid extraction kits is stringent, especially for clinical applications. Compliance with regulations such as the FDA’s In Vitro Diagnostic (IVD) requirements can pose challenges for market players.

Market Opportunity

1. Growing Applications in Personalized Medicine

The increasing adoption of precision medicine and targeted therapies is driving the demand for high-quality nucleic acid extraction. This presents a lucrative growth opportunity for market players.

2. Expansion in Emerging Markets

Developing economies in Asia-Pacific and Latin America are witnessing a surge in biotechnology and healthcare research. The growing investment in healthcare infrastructure is expected to boost the demand for DNA/RNA extraction kits.

Market by System Type Insights

Based on system type, the automated DNA/RNA extraction kits segment accounted for the largest market share in 2023. The shift towards automation in laboratories, driven by efficiency and accuracy, is expected to fuel the growth of this segment. Manual extraction kits, though widely used, are anticipated to witness slower growth due to labor-intensive procedures and risk of contamination.

Market by End-use Insights

The clinical diagnostics segment emerged as the largest revenue contributor in 2023, holding over 40% of the market share. The increasing adoption of nucleic acid-based diagnostic tests for infectious diseases, oncology, and genetic disorders is driving this segment’s growth. The biotechnology and pharmaceutical sector is also witnessing a rapid increase in demand for DNA/RNA extraction kits for drug discovery and development.

Market by Regional Insights

North America dominated the market in 2023, accounting for the largest share due to a well-established healthcare infrastructure, increasing research funding, and strong presence of key market players.

Asia-Pacific is expected to witness the fastest growth rate during the forecast period, driven by rising investments in life sciences research, growing biotechnology sector, and expanding healthcare infrastructure in China, India, and Japan.

Europe holds a substantial market share, supported by high adoption of advanced molecular diagnostic techniques and government initiatives promoting genomic research.
